正文
oracle数据库批量导入sql文件路径,oracle批量导入存储过程
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
请问如何在oracle中导入.sql文件
特别说明:在导入和导出的时候,要到oracle目录的bin目录下。
在sql窗口中使用insert语句插入数据。
注意点:字段类型别搞错了。增长值必须改为序列,时间类型,必须设定默认值,字符中设为‘’,因为从SQL中出来的CSV文件,空值都为NULL,相对应在ORACLE会存为NULL,而字符类型的NULL,页面读取时会显示NULL。
PL/SQL工具怎么快速将数百万条.sql文件数据插入ORACLE数据库
在确定你的.sql文件没有错误的情况下,在pl/sql命令行模式下使用:@d:\xx.sql 就可以直接执行。其中路径名称与文件名视你的情况而定(不带)。
登录pl/sql。打开.sql文件。复制.sql文件中的内容。打开pl/sql中的“新建”——SQL窗口。将复制的内容粘贴到页面空白处。然后点击“齿轮”状的执行按钮。
首先,使用plsql登录到需要导入数据的数据库。在【tools】--【Import tables】2 选择第二个【SQL Inserts】,在下面,点击浏览找到对应的sql脚本。
oracle怎样导入海量数据(100万+)
1、imp命令用于把本地的数据库dmp文件从本地导入到远程的Oracle数据库中。
2、将D:\daochu.dmp中的数据导入TEST数据库中。impsystem/manager@TESTfile=d:\daochu.dmp上面可能有点问题,因为有的表已经存在,然后它就报错,对该表就不进行导入。在后面加上ignore=y就可以了。
3、可以使用oracle sql loader批量导入数据:生成测试数据的EXCEL文件,把EXCEL文件另存为CSV(逗号分隔)(*.csv),控制文件设置为用逗号分隔。
4、利用Oracle的SQLLoader工具导入。自己写一个.ctl的控制文件,指定好csv数据文件的位置和要导入的字段。利用这个工具可以加快导入速度。
5、登录PL/SQL到指定数据库。登录后,点击左上方“纸片”状图标,然后选择“Command Window”选项,进入命令窗口。然后在本地电脑编写insert(即插入语句),每句以逗号分隔。
6、如果是数据导入,可以使用自导自带的导入工具imp 注意,根据你机器的性能,要调整commit的条数,就是多少条记录commit一次。这个数据对速度影响很大,插入之前最好能做个测试。希望对你有所帮助。
关于oracle数据库批量导入sql文件路径和oracle批量导入存储过程的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。